When it comes to skin problems, tretinoin is a very popular drug which treats the ugly effects of stretch marks, dark spots, wrinkles, and even acne. With the disposal of prescription from the doctor, it can actually give positive effects on our skin. It works by drying up acne before it actually appears and by altering the way sebaceous glands produce excessive oil. A known side effect of using it frequently is burning our delicate skin with too much sun exposure.

Another substance commonly used along with benzoyl is salicylic acid. It is often present among many anti-acne products. It works by unplugging the impurities present in the pores of our skin by removing dead skin cells. It is actually advised to use this infrequently as it shares similar side effects with the previous, drying the skin with its repeated untimely application on our skin.

Among all the ingredients mentioned, benzoyl peroxide is the most versatile and effective when it comes to treating acne. Present among any cleansing products, it comes in different forms such as body bar, lotion, cream, as well as gel which can be directly applied on the skin affected. Used once or twice a day, with consistent and proper use, it may offer best and astounding results for your skin.
